PSG sign contract extension with keeper Sirigu

Salvatore Sirigu has signed a contract extension with French football club Paris Saint-Germain (PSG).

The 27-year-old Sirigu, who joined PSG three years ago from Italian Serie A side Palermo, was Wednesday given a three-year contract extension, which will keep him at the club until 2018, reports Xinhua.

"We are very proud to extend Salvatore's contract. He is an outstanding goalkeeper and a remarkable man," said PSG president Nasser Al-Khelaifi.

"I want to continue this incredible adventure with PSG," said Sirigu, who's widely accepted as one of the best goalkeepers in Ligue 1.

"I know we're only at the beginning of something special, but we'll win a lot of titles together."
